Softball Recap: Whitehaven Tigers vs. Briarcrest Christian Saints
Whitehaven extended their losing streak to three on Tuesday, dropping them down to 3-5. They lost 26-0 to the Briarcrest Christian Saints.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Tigers of the 15-0 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in March of 2025.
As for Briarcrest Christian, their victory ended a three-game drought on the road and puts them at 6-10. Their hitters stepped up their game for this one, as that was the most runs they've scored all season.
For Briarcrest Christian's part, Adalynn Kennedy made a big impact while hitting and pitching. She looked comfortable on the mound, striking out nine batters over three innings while giving up no earned runs off one hit. Those nine strikeouts gave Kennedy a new career-high. She was also big at the plate, going 2-for-3 with three runs.
In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Kaelyn Mitchell, who went a perfect 4-for-4 with four runs, three RBI, and one stolen base. Those four hits gave her a new career-high. Regina McIntosh was another key player, going 1-for-2 with four RBI, two runs, and one triple.
Coming up, Whitehaven will look to defend their home field on Wednesday against White Station at 4:00 p.m. As for Briarcrest Christian, they will head out on the road to take on Lakeland Preparatory at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. The Saints' pitchers better be ready for this one: the Lions have averaged an impressive 10.7 runs per game this season.
